Understanding Bitcoin Mining Fundamentals
Before diving into the technical aspects of your mining rig setup, it’s crucial to understand how Bitcoin mining works. Bitcoin mining is the process of validating transactions on the blockchain network while simultaneously creating new bitcoins. Miners use specialized hardware to solve complex mathematical problems, and the first to find the solution receives a reward.
The mining process requires significant computational power, measured in hash rate (TH/s), and consumes substantial electricity. Modern Bitcoin mining relies primarily on Application-Specific Integrated Circuits (ASICs), which are purpose-built machines designed specifically for cryptocurrency mining.

ASIC Miners: The Heart of Your Operation
The most critical component in any bitcoin mining rig setup is the ASIC miner itself. Popular models in 2025 include the Antminer S19 Pro, Whatsminer M30S++, and newer generation machines offering improved hash rates and energy efficiency. When selecting your ASIC miner, consider factors such as:
- Hash rate performance (measured in TH/s)
- Power consumption and efficiency (J/TH)
- Initial purchase cost and availability
- Warranty and manufacturer support
- Noise levels and cooling requirements
Power Supply Units (PSUs)
Your mining rig requires a reliable, high-efficiency power supply unit capable of handling the substantial electrical demands of ASIC miners. Most modern miners require 220V power supplies with 80+ Gold or Platinum efficiency ratings. Calculate your total power requirements and add 20% headroom for safety and efficiency.
Cooling and Ventilation Systems
Proper cooling is essential for maintaining optimal performance and extending hardware lifespan. ASIC miners generate significant heat and require adequate ventilation. Consider industrial-grade exhaust fans, air conditioning units, and proper airflow management to maintain optimal operating temperatures.
Step-by-Step Bitcoin Mining Rig Setup Process
Phase 1: Site Preparation and Planning
Before installing your mining equipment, prepare your mining location properly. Ensure adequate electrical capacity, proper ventilation, and consider noise regulations in your area. Calculate your electrical requirements and potentially upgrade your electrical panel if necessary.
Create a detailed floor plan showing equipment placement, power distribution, and cooling systems. Proper planning prevents costly mistakes and ensures efficient operation from day one.
Phase 2: Hardware Installation and Configuration
Begin by carefully unpacking and inspecting your ASIC miners for any shipping damage. Install your miners on sturdy shelving units with proper spacing for airflow. Connect power supplies, ensuring proper grounding and electrical safety protocols.
Configure your network connections, typically using Ethernet cables for stable, high-speed internet connectivity. Each miner requires a unique IP address and proper network configuration for optimal performance.
Phase 3: Software Configuration and Pool Setup
Access your miner’s web interface through its IP address and configure the mining software. You’ll need to join a mining pool to increase your chances of earning consistent rewards. Popular mining pools include Antpool, F2Pool, and Slush Pool.
Configure your mining pool settings, including your wallet address, worker names, and optimization parameters. Monitor your miners’ performance through the pool’s dashboard and make adjustments as needed.

Calculating Mining Profitability and ROI
Before investing in your mining rig setup, calculate expected profitability using current Bitcoin prices, network difficulty, and electricity costs. Popular mining calculators include WhatToMine, CryptoCompare, and NiceHash calculators.
Consider factors such as:
- Hardware depreciation over time
- Increasing network difficulty
- Bitcoin price volatility
- Electricity rate fluctuations
- Potential hardware failures and downtime

Advanced Optimization Techniques
Firmware Optimization
Consider using custom firmware such as Braiins OS or VNish to optimize your miners’ performance. These firmware options often provide better efficiency, improved monitoring, and advanced features not available in stock firmware.
Heat Recovery Systems
Implement heat recovery systems to utilize the waste heat generated by your mining operation. This heat can be used for space heating, water heating, or even greenhouse operations, improving overall energy efficiency.
Automation and Remote Monitoring
Deploy automated monitoring systems that can alert you to hardware failures, temperature issues, or connectivity problems. Remote management tools allow you to monitor and control your mining operation from anywhere in the world.
